Current Status (Week 10)

This week we were working on adding a number of improvements and bug fixes to the application. We also integrated some of the feedback that we got from the deployment in Laos. Some of the major changes include: more robust download system, better quiz UI, support for PDFs, ability to narrow a package by material type (quizzes, references, videos, etc).

Timeline

The following is a timeline of where we plan to be for the 10 week period from March 31 to June 10.

  1. Organization and Design, explore android programming and extensibility options
  2. Define an extensible structure for application data and implement a version that supports videos
  3. Extend the application to support images and quizzes and improve UI
  4. USER TESTING - tablets in Laos. Work with UNICEF; improve UI
  5. Iterate based on feedback
  6. Explore a cloud based solution to data storage and synchronization
  7. Translation - get application translated and ensure the app is language independent
  8. USER TESTING and iterate based on feedback
  9. Finalize UI and data storage/synchronization methods
  10. Ship it! Present our results

This is our general plan - some portions may prove to take more or less time than anticipated.

Current Status (Weeks 4-5)

Richard came back from Laos and we debreifed his trip on 4/29. It was good to get feedback on how the app will actually be used! We will now focus on making some changes to our application to address this feedback. One major change is rather than making the application completely extensible with no built in content, we are probably going to implement some custom applications that will come built in to the training application, one specifically for use with the cold chain.

Midweek Update (4/27)

Richard provided some feedback from his trip via Skype on 4/24. One of his favorite responses from a health worker regarding thier current training was: "Less training, more practice!" This is our newfound inspiration in this project to really improve the training process.
